Niger receives an average of 3,082 hours of sunlight annually (out of a possible 4,383 hours), with an average of 8 hours and 26 minutes of sunlight per day. 1 Nearly all regions across the country have an average photovoltaic (PV) potential of 1679 kWh/m²/year of solar insolation. The substrate is the mechanical layer which holds the mirror in shape. Glass may also be used as a protective layer to protect the other layers from abrasion and corrosion. Although glass is brittle, it is a good material for this purpose, because it is highly transparent (low optical losses), resistant to (UV), fairly hard (abrasion resistant), chemically inert, and fairly easy to clean.
